You're right. I would be leary of the price too. I've heard of the
product but can't think of the manufacturer although I'm inclined to
think it may be imported and may be soft. Have you tested for how well
it holds up to indentations? Scratch tests are just that. They're
often misleading and don't tell the whole story.

Peel and stick products in hardwoods aren't my favorite. How well they
hold up to moisture swings or seasonal changes in your region could
spell the difference of failure or success. In any event, good luck,
but there are many other fine products out there, but they'll be
higher in price.
